20100261831COPOLYMERS OF PARA-ALPHA DIMETHYLSTYRENE AND THERMOPLASTIC COMPOSITIONS - A thermoplastic copolymer prepared from acrylonitrile and para-alpha-dimethylstyrene via bulk or solution polymerization has an improved heat distortion temperature and can be used together with graft copolymers and further components for the preparation of thermoplastic moldings.10-14-2010
20100261870METHOD FOR PRODUCING POLYETHER ALCOHOLS - The invention provides a process for preparing polyether alcohols by adding alkylene oxides onto H-functional starter substances, of which at least one is solid at room temperature in a reaction vessel, by feeding the starting components continuously to the reaction vessel, which comprises preparing a paste from the solid starter substance and feeding this paste continuously to the reaction vessel.10-14-2010

20080214778Method For Producing Polyether Alcohols - The invention provides a process for continuously preparing polyether alcohols using DMC catalysts, which comprises, in a first step, in a continuous reactor, adding alkylene oxides onto H-functional starter substances and transferring the output of this reactor to a second step in a reactor which is divided by closed trays into mutually separate sections, known as compartments, which are connected to one another by external pipelines, in which the output of the reactor from the first step of the reaction passes through the compartments in succession.09-04-2008
20090292147PROCESS FOR THE CONTINUOUS PRODUCTION OF POLYETHER ALCOHOLS - The invention relates to a process for the continuous preparation of polyether alcohols by reacting H-functional initiators with alkylene oxides using basic catalysts, wherein at least one initiator is metered with at least one alkylene oxide continuously into a back-mixing reactor and the reaction product is removed continuously from the back-mixing reactor.11-26-2009
